Hi Gerben, It's complaining about the link rate:
Dec 15 23:35:05 792236 [46B9F940] 0x04 -> validate_port_caps: Port's RATE 2 is less than 3 Probably, the host that is trying to join is connected via 1x cable. The rate is defined by the capabilities of the host that opened a group, so you see this problem only when the host with higher rate created the MC group.
